He sat out the last drill with ice on his injured right calf.
Bennett was the No. 2 starting receiver when he was hurt in the second half of a 30-17 victory at Jacksonville. Head coach Jeff Fisher said whether he plays Sunday against Indianapolis remains a big question.
Either way, Justin McCareins is locked in as the Titans No. 2 receiver for the foreseeable future.
"Were concerned about Drews ability to play a whole game right now, play a full- speed snap, so we dont know for a fact that hes going to be back," Fisher said.
Which doesnt mean Bennett wont play.
Tyrone Calicos drops have him in the doghouse, and it sounds as if Bennett will be able to play at least some as the third wide receiver.
Also of interest....
In an article published Monday, Pro Football Weekly noted that Volek impressed scouts around the league with his Week 12 performance in relief of McNair.
However, his poised performance did not surprise those in the Titans organization.
